Where is Marysville?

Marysville is in Snohomish county North of Everett South of Arlington East of Tulalip West of Lake Cassidy

To Downtown Seattle: 50 min
To Downtown Everett: 15 min
I-5: Most Marysville Homes are within 5 minutes of I-5 access
